Why a network rather than a directory
A directory lists people. A network moves someone between them. Precision medicine rarely sits with one practitioner — a protocol that begins with diagnostics may run through hormone and metabolic care, rehabilitation, somatic practice, nutrition and recovery before anyone calls it finished. The handoffs are where care is usually lost, and the handoffs are what this is built around.

Honest about what a listing is
Every profile is written and maintained by the practitioner. Inclusion in this network is not a credential check, a licence verification, an endorsement or a recommendation, and nothing on this site is medical advice. Confirm any practitioner's licensure and credentials directly before engaging them — state licensing boards are the authoritative source, and the CMS NPI registry ↗ is a free public record for anyone with an NPI.
